In This Role You Will:
Manage enterprise-wide corporate and internal communication processes, calendars, and workflows to ensure timely, consistent, and effective communication across BHI communities.
Develop and execute communication plans for organizational initiatives, projects, campaigns, and change-management efforts.
Create executive and leadership communications, including presentations, talking points, announcements, and strategic messaging.
Advise leaders and communities on communication strategies, messaging, audiences, channels, and timing.
Develop engaging content, including newsletters, articles, website copy, employee spotlights, resident stories, testimonials, and community features.
Identify and develop compelling stories through interviews with residents, employees, leaders, and community partners.
Plan and coordinate video, photography, and multimedia communications, including scripting, production, scheduling, logistics, and distribution.
Lead communications for resident experience initiatives, engagement programs, surveys, pilot projects, and related reporting.
Manage communication platforms and resources, including SharePoint, ICON, HubSpot, SurveyMonkey, email, content libraries, and brand assets.
Monitor communication engagement and effectiveness, identify trends, and recommend improvements based on data, feedback, and organizational objectives.
